The Divine Elements
Chapter 98 – Rebran
…………………
“King Xardoth, the troops are ready.”
A humanoid figure with a black lion’s head solemnly conveyed, as he knelt down on one knee.
A colossal beast slowly stood up on its two powerful front claws along with the two muscular feline legs on the back of its body. With his two wings raising a torrent of gust around the series of tents, Xardoth let out a mighty roar that elicited an equally loud cheer from the thousands of beasts camping in the area.
With the lower half of the body of a giant lion and the upper body of a towering eagle, Xardoth belonged to the extremely rare species of the Griffin beastline. Although, his cultivation was slightly lower than that of Weir, with just the special abilities of his beast heritage alone, Xardoth was more than a match for the Dragon King.
“Excellent! I have been itching to bring down that arrogant dragon ever since we clashed in the last war. What is the report from the scouts?”
Xardoth inquired, as he smoothly folded his wings and glanced towards the direction of the distant city.
“The scouts reported that King Weir had actually left the palace quite recently. However, he quickly returned within a few hours. As for where he went, the scouts couldn’t discover without risking entering the city, so they left.”
The black humanoid beast replied in a deep husky voice.
“Where is Rebran? I did not see him return with you.”
Xardoth asked with a frown on his face.
“He…he decided to enter the city, your highness.”
Drops of sweat began forming on the black lion’s face, as he answered with a trembling voice.
“You let him leave?”
The Beast King asked in a frosty tone.
“He told me he was going to take a piss, but before we knew it, he had already left our camp area.”
The warrior lion shivered as he felt the cold gaze of the king on the top of his head.
“Take the royal guards with you and bring him back to me at once! If you return without Rebran, then I will annihilate you and your entire family.”
Xardoth whispered in a deathly voice, as his sharp avian face bore into the depths of the black lion’s soul.
“Y-yes, your highness.”
The lion quickly nodded his head and rushed to a tent of armored beasts and rapidly yelled out a string of commands.
“Rebran… my foolish son…”
Xardoth sighed, as he looked up into the sky and lamented.
